Description
The book is designed to cover all major aspects of applied numerical methods, including numerical computations, solution of algebraic and transcendental equations, finite differences and interpolation, curve fitting, correlation and regression, numerical differentiation and integration, matrices and linear system of equations, numerical solution of ordinary differential equations, and numerical solution of partial differential equations. It uses a numerical problem-solving orientation with numerous examples, figures, and end of chapter exercises. Presentations are limited to very basic topics to serve as an introduction to more advanced topics.

Author Bio
R. V. Dukkipati is a Professor and Chair of Mechanica1 Engineering at Fairfield University, as well as a consultant in the field of road vehicle accident reconstruction. He is a member of the Connecticut Academy of Sciences and Engineering (CASE), and a Fellow of both the American Society of Mechanical Engineers (ASME) and the Canadian Society for Mechanical Engineers (CSME).
